Washburn second to TL-M-M in tournament

By Adam Thomas, BHG News Service

Going into last weekend’s McLean County Tournament, the returning champion Washburn Cardinals were looking to repeat as the first place team by the time the smoke cleared on Saturday night. It wouldn’t turn out that way, but ohhh it was close. Washburn outclassed their first two opponents, running through Mandaree 80-25 and then Underwood 45-16. But a stalwart TL-M-M Trojan team battled with them to the very end, pulling ahead at the last moment and forcing a full court buzzer-beating shot that missed its mark, resulting in a runner up placement for the Cardinals, 53-54. Washburn didn’t mess around in their first round match-up against the Mandaree Warriors. They immediately went to work and completely picked apart the Warriors on both sides of the ball.  The game quickly devolved into a no-contest matchup that allowed the Washburn coaching staff to get their starting players an easy warm-up on the first day of the tournament and then get their bench into the game for some real game varsity experience. Spanky Clayton outscored the entire Mandaree team with 35 points and also added in 11 steals. Heidi Scheetz came off the bench and gave the Cardinals 14 points, good enough for the second highest scorer in the game. Leading by 36 points at half-time, the Cardinals eventually closed out the game 80-25 and moved on to face the Underwood Comets in the second round.
